Luffa or ridge gourd is an elongated, cylindrical fruit pod in the cucurbitaceae family of vegetables. Luffa are also known as patola, angled or ribbed luffa, silk gourd, Chinese Okra etc.

It grows well in sandy,fertile soils and requires good sunlight and humid conditions to flourish

How to buy and store luffa?

1.Ridge gourd is available all round the season.Choose immature,green,firm pod with long intact,healthy stem.
2.Avoid oversize,mature as well as limp,soft fruits as they indicate old stock and out of flavor.Also avoid those with surface cuts,cracks,bruised or broken.
3.Fresh luffa doesn’t last long.
4.Store them in the vegetable compartment of the refrigerator and should be used within two or three days of purchase before it begins to limp.

North Indian Dish:

Masalewali Turai (Ridge gourd)

Ingredients:
1.2cups thickly sliced ridge gourd
2.2 tsp oil.
3.1/2 tsp cumin seeds
4.1/2 cup chopped onions
5.1/4 tsp turmeric powder
6.1 tsp grated ginger
7.1/2 tsp finely chopped green chillies
8.1 3/4 cups fresh tomato pulp
9.1 1/2 tsp coriander -cumin seeds powder
10.1 tsp chilli powder
11.1tsp dried mango powder
12.Salt to taste
13.2 tbsp finely chopped coriander leaves.

Method:

1.Heat the oil in a non-stick pan ,add the cumin seeds and saute on a medium flame for about 30 seconds
2.Add the onions and saute on a medium flame for about 1 minute.
3.Add the turmeric powder,ginger,green chillies,1 tbsp of water and saute on a medium flame for 1 minute.
4.Add the tomato pulp,mix well and cook on a medium flame for 2 minutes.Stir ocassionally.
5.Add the coriander-cumin seeds powder,chilli powder,dried mango powder and mix well.Cook on a medium flame for 1 minute.
6.Add the ridge gourd ,salt and mix well.Cover the lid and cook on a medium flame for 8 minutes.
7.Garnish it with coriander leaves and serve hot.
